About Boguslaw Wilk
Boguslaw Wilk is a scholar working on Rehabilitation, Orthopedics and Sports Medicine and Physiology, having authored 27 papers that have together received 551 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Thermoregulation and physiological responses (16 papers), Exercise and Physiological Responses (10 papers) and Sports Performance and Training (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Rehabilitation (121 citations),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(123 citations) and Physiology (257 citations). Boguslaw Wilk has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Oded Bar‐Or, Brian W. Timmons, Flávia Meyer, Akira Matsuzaka, Yuko Takahashi, Akiko Ikeda, Anita M. Rivera‐Brown, Nola J. Pender, Joyce Obeid and William Wilson.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Applied Physiology, Medicine & Science in Sports & Exercise and The Journal of Pediatrics.
